Job Title: CIO role (Chief Information Officer)
Sector: Banking
Salary: BD Competitive
Role Type: Permanent role
Location: Bahrain
Job Ref: 25051
Job Objective:
The role holder has overall responsibility for the investments and strategy of the corporate investments, Real Estate investments and Private Equity and Asset Management functions. The CIO is responsible for securing and managing the investment pipeline, managing the investment programme for each function and for playing an integral role in fund-raising.
Job Requirements: (Minimum level of education, professional qualifications, background and years of experience required to do the job).
- A bachelor’s degree or equivalent in business studies or marketing. RERA certification is desirable.
- Proven track record in property sales and marketing in a similar role for at least 8+ years.
- Excellent interpersonal, communication, engaging presentation, influencing, and problem-solving skills to deal with people from diverse backgrounds with diplomacy and tact.
- Excellent time management, self-confidence, resilience, flexibility, and ability to thrive under pressure in a fast-paced target-driven environment with tight deadlines.
- Strong commercial acumen, excellent market sense, strong results orientation, and solid closing skills.
- Experience of managing budgets/cost control, planning, prioritizing and organizing work to meet targets.
- High standards of personal appearance and grooming at all times, projecting a positive and motivated attitude.
- Strong work ethics and integrity with an entrepreneurial mind set.
- Proficiency in MS Office.
Responsibilities:
Fund raising:
- Building on and leveraging off existing relationship (both those of the incumbent and of the bank) and developing new relationships to raise funds and to secure placements.
- Playing a key role and being instrumental in providing leads to various investors in order to support fund-raising efforts.
- Overseeing and assisting the Placement & Relationship Management team to develop and to market funds’ mandates through various marketing efforts in order to achieve a first and final closing of funds.
Executive leadership and expertise in investments:
- Serving as the most senior investment executive in the bank and acting as an expert in all aspects of investment management and portfolio management for each fund, from deal flow to origination.
- Serving as a member of the Investment Committee and providing sound and fully supported recommendations on advice on various investment mandates.
Compliance, Governance, Risk and Internal Audit:
- Interacting with regulators to ensure that all funds meet licensing, regulatory, KYC/AML and reporting requirements across any relevant jurisdictions.
- Actively promoting the development of investment and risk management policies.
- Ensuring that all funds are within agreed risk tolerance perimeters and constraints.
- Closing all Internal Audit observations within agreed timelines.
Project deal flow and investment management:
- Developing, evaluating and reviewing deal flows and project pipelines against the approved investment strategy, budgets, risk perimeters and other investment criteria on an on-going basis in order to ensure optimal and timely investments and performance.
- Performing and delivering financial, commercial, risk, tax and risk due diligence on projects in order to recommend the appropriate courses of action.
- Assessing and presenting performance of the funds’ investments and measures as indexed against market peers and benchmarks to deliver strong performance.
- Providing timely analyses and reports to shareholders.
Performance Management (employee level):
- Overseeing and taking direct ownership of career growth for all employees in Investments and ensuring that their skills are continually upgraded by means of formal training, coaching and workplace assignments in order that both they are equipped to serve their clients and that their skills remain in line with best practice.
- Transferring knowledge to Bahraini employees in order to enable their professional development.
- Implementing and taking personal responsibility for a competitive, transparent and equitable approach to reward that combines fixed pay and variable pay so that employees see a clear line-of-sight between their individual performance and reward and that robust performance appraisals form an integral part of the process.

Chief Information Security Officer (CISO)
Posted 1 day ago
Job Viewed
Job Description
Key Responsibilities:
- Develop and execute a comprehensive information security strategy aligned with business objectives and risk appetite.
- Oversee the design, implementation, and maintenance of all security infrastructure, including firewalls, intrusion detection/prevention systems, SIEM, and endpoint security solutions.
- Establish and enforce security policies, standards, and procedures across the organization.
- Conduct regular risk assessments, vulnerability analyses, and penetration testing to identify and mitigate security risks.
- Develop and manage the organization's incident response plan, leading efforts during security breaches and cyber-attacks.
- Ensure compliance with relevant industry regulations and data privacy laws (e.g., GDPR, PCI DSS, local financial regulations).
- Lead and mentor a team of cybersecurity professionals, fostering a high-performance culture.
- Manage the information security budget, ensuring efficient allocation of resources.
- Develop and deliver security awareness training programs for all employees.
- Represent the organization on cybersecurity matters with internal and external stakeholders, including regulators, auditors, and partners.
- Master's degree in Computer Science, Information Security, or a related field; MBA is a plus.
- Minimum of 15 years of progressive experience in information security, with at least 5 years in a senior leadership role (e.g., CISO, VP of Security).
- Demonstrated experience in developing and implementing enterprise-wide cybersecurity programs.
- In-depth knowledge of security frameworks (e.g., NIST, ISO 27001), threat intelligence, risk management, and incident response.
- Strong understanding of cloud security, network security, application security, and data protection.
- Excellent leadership, communication, strategic thinking, and problem-solving skills.
- Relevant certifications such as CISSP, CISM, or CISA are highly desirable.
- Experience in the financial services sector is a significant advantage.
- Proven ability to manage complex projects and budgets.
